Fatal Stabbing Incident in Brooklyn, NY

On Friday, police responded to a 911 call reporting a male stabbed at 90 Sand Street, within the 84th Precinct. Upon arrival at approximately 8:02 AM, officers found Thomas Machalchick, 37, with a stab wound to the torso.

Emergency Medical Services transported him to New York Presbyterian Brooklyn Methodist Hospital, where he was pronounced dead.

As of now, there have been no arrests, and the investigation is ongoing.
